I have updated my Subsector Generator in Excel and placed it here for download:

http://www.youshare.com/KenHR/a28434/DisplayAdvanced

Currently generates a subsector (using the MongTrav "Hard Science" and "Space Opera" mods), calculates trade between any two systems on the map, generates a full set of encounter tables for any mainworld, and generates solar systems using the Scouts rules.

Lots of little bugs still, but this is an ongoing project.  Let me know what you think!

Updated to 0.1c.  You can now choose Classic LBB3 UWP generation or use the Mongoose Traveller Hard Science and Space Opera procedures.

Still working on a method to allow manual entry of UWPs and to freeze UWP values in place.

Also trying to get a macro-less version working...but even though I erase the macros, the computer still thinks there is VBA code in the file!
